The Works Family are looking forward to seeing you all there - we hope you can make what will be a very special day. —————————————————————— If you would like to be involved in our event, then please send an email to Matt - aylesbury@eatattheworks.co.uk —————————————————————— The Reason Why Charlie had a very simple but tragic accident while on holiday in Devon, and sadly died on July 11th. He had always been a lively, inquisitive and friendly young man, who enjoyed being involved in activities at Aylesbury Grammar School, Aylesbury Rugby club and the Scouting association. The event in Market Square is to celebrate Charlies life and help raise funds for two charities, who's work and purpose were influential to Charlie . Every year Charlie enjoyed holidays in Devon and often interacted with the life guards on the beach. Ironically the life guards on the beach were there to try and save Charlie's life moments after his accident. So for this reason the first Charity chosen to support is the Life guards at Croyde Beach via the Royal National Lifeboat Institution (RNLI). Whilst at Aylesbury Grammar School Charlie was able to get involved with the Malawi initiative, which involved fund raising to supporting a School in Malawi. Charlie's fund raising went towards putting a roof on the infant school and providing new mattresses for the dormitories. He was also lucky enough to go to Malawi and help implement these improvements for the children attending the school. This experience profoundly influenced Charlie and made him realise how lucky he was. Charlie truly believed that with the correct support and direct hands on action monies raised would really benefit communities in rural Malawi to make a actual difference and leave a lasting legacy which hopefully will benefit many lives and outcomes.
